M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S Education/Certification: Master’s degree. Type A, Level 2, or OSP1 Louisiana teaching certificate. Certification as Provisional Principal, Principal or Educational Leader-Level 1. Experience: At least three years of successful teaching experience during the five year period immediately preceding appointment to school administrator. Other Requirements: Additional requirements as the Board may establish. Duties and Responsibilities: The duties and responsibilities of the assistant principal may vary from school to school within the Ascension Parish School System due to size of the school, assigned teaching responsibilities and local decision making by the assigned school principal. The assistant principal shall serve as an assistant to the principal and devote time to instructionally-related tasks, resolving discipline problems, preparation of required fiscal and related reports, maintenance-related duties insofar as resolving problems subject to the principal’s authority, and assist with resolution of all problems which are administrative in nature. The assistant principal shall act as principal in the principal’s absence if so designated by the principal. STANDARD 1 An education leader promotes the success of every student by facilitating the development, articulation, implementation and stewardship of a vision of learning that is shared and supported by all stakeholders. Collaboratively develops and implements a shared vision and mission. Sets ambitious goals and a vision for achievement; invests teachers and students in that vision. Collects and uses data to identify goals, assess organizational effectiveness, and promote organizational learning. Creates and implements plans to achieve goals Promotes continuous and sustainable improvement. Monitors and evaluates progress and revised plans. STANDARD 2 An education leader promotes the success of every student by advocating, nurturing and sustaining a school culture and instructional program conducive to student learning and staff professional growth. Nurtures and sustains a culture of collaboration, trust, learning, and high expectations. Creates a comprehensive, rigorous, and coherent curricular program while ensuring teachers set clear and measurable objectives aligned to the common core. Creates and upholds systems which result in the orderly operation of the school. Creates a personalized and motivating learning environment for students Supervises instruction. Develops assessment and accountability systems to monitor student progress reflective of common core rigor. Develops the instructional and leadership capacity of staff by establishing a pipeline for teacher leaders. Maximizes time spent on quality instruction. Promotes the use of the most effective and appropriate technologies to support teaching and learning. Monitors, observes, and evaluates while providing feedback to teachers regularly regarding instructional program. STANDARD 3 An educational leader promotes the success of every student by ensuring management of the organization, operation and resources for a safe, efficient, and effective learning environment. Obtains, allocates, aligns and efficiently utilizes human, fiscal, and technological resources. Promotes and protects the welfare and safety of students and staff. Develops the capacity for distributed leadership. Ensures teacher and organizational time is focused to support quality instruction and student learning. Monitors, observes, and evaluates while providing feedback regularly regarding management and operational systems. Performs other duties as assigned by the proper authorities. STANDARD 4 An education leader promotes the success of every student by collaborating with faculty and community members, responding to diverse community interests and needs, and mobilizing community resources. Collects and analyzes data and information pertinent to the educational environment. Promotes understanding, appreciation and use of the community’s diverse cultural, social, and intellectual resources. Builds and sustains positive relationships with families and caregivers. Builds and sustains productive relationships with community partners. STANDARD 5 An education leader promotes the success of every student by acting with integrity, fairness, and in an ethical manner. Ensures a system of accountability for every student’s academic and social success. Models principles of self-awareness, reflective practice, transparency, and ethical behavior. Safeguards the values of democracy, equity, and diversity. Considers and evaluates the potential moral and legal consequences of decision-making. Promotes social justice and ensures that individual student needs inform all aspects of schooling. STANDARD 6 An education leader promotes the success of every student by understanding, responding to, and influencing the political, social, economic, legal, and cultural context. Advocate for children, families, and caregivers. Acts to influence local, district, state, and national decisions affecting student learning Assesses, analyzes, and anticipates emerging trends and initiatives in order to adapt leadership strategies.
